It may seem obvious, even ordinary, but grasping the crisp, fresh tones of white for your interiors is a bold and confident step. It's a pure and simple colour that helps lighten rooms and add an uncluttered feel. Whether you stick wholly to pure white, or use it as a backdrop for adding other colours, you can't go wrong with timeless white.

Rachel Ashwell of Shabby Chic shares the way to avoid clinical and achieve the 'lived in' look, "think rumpled linens and chipped paint gussied up by crystal chandeliers and fresh flowers."

So then, it seems that the trick to achieving this clean, fresh and bright look is to add depth through layers and being creative with different textures. For example, with a white tiled floor or rug, try a whitewashed panelled wall, gloss white ornaments and mirrors for reflection, fresh bridal lilies and try a lace throw or table cloth to soften the lines of your room.

The fresh and calming tones of white can be used to contrast with pretty much ANY other colour, making it easier than ever to regularly change your look to keep on trend; add a splash of accent colour to complement if needed, through soft furnishings - curtains, throws, artwork, cushions, rugs - which can be easily replaced to follow trends.
